MARSHALL REHAB & NURSING

410 NORTH SECOND STREET, MARSHALL, IL 62441
Score: 60 / 100

With a score of 60 out of 100, Marshall Rehab & Nursing earns a C grade — placing it near the middle of Illinois nursing facilities. Families should review the detailed metrics below when considering this Marshall location.

Staffing at Marshall Rehab & Nursing is near the national average, with 3.91 total nursing hours per resident per day (national average: 3.8 hours).

Recent inspections identified 38 deficiencies at Marshall Rehab & Nursing. While none were classified as the most serious level, families should review the detailed inspection history below.

How This Grade Was Calculated

This facility's grade of C is based on a score of 60 out of 100, calculated from official CMS Nursing Home Compare data:

  • Overall CMS Rating: 3★ → 24 pts (max 40)
  • Health Inspection Rating: 3★ → 15 pts (max 25)
  • Staffing Rating: 3★ → 12 pts (max 20)
  • Quality Measures Rating: 3★ → 9 pts (max 15)

Grades: A=85+, B=70–84, C=55–69, D=40–54, F=below 40
